Where to stay in East Birmingham

Homewood
Travellers come to Homewood for its abundant dining options, and you can see top attractions like Birmingham Zoo and Red Mountain Park while you're in town.

Downtown Birmingham
Downtown Birmingham is popular for its abundant dining options, and if you're looking for more to see and do, you might think about a trip to McWane Science Center or Alabama Theater.

Vestavia Hills
Visitors to Vestavia Hills enjoy its restaurants, and if you want to do some exploring, Birmingham Ballet is worth a stop.

Mountain Brook
Mountain Brook is noteworthy for its restaurants, and you can make a stop at top attractions like Birmingham Botanical Gardens and Birmingham Zoo.

Five Points South
Unique features of Five Points South include the theatres and live music. Make a stop by Vulcan Statue or Vulcan Park and Museum while you're exploring the area.
